How to view MailerSend data in RAD Studio Data Explorer using the CData ODBC Driver for MailerSend.

Embarcadero RAD Studio provides a development environment for Delphi and C++Builder applications. With the CData ODBC Driver for MailerSend, you gain access to live MailerSend data within RAD Studio, abstracting the data into tables, views, and stored procedures that can be used to both retrieve MailerSend data. This article will walk through connecting to MailerSend using the Data Explorer.

Configure a Connection to MailerSend

If you have not already, first specify connection properties in an ODBC DSN (data source name). This is the last step of the driver installation. You can use the Microsoft ODBC Data Source Administrator to create and configure ODBC DSNs.

The MailerSend API uses API Key authentication via a Bearer token in the Authorization request header.

Using API Key Authentication

Your MailerSend API token is required to create a connection. To obtain your API token:

  1. Log into your MailerSend account at app.mailersend.com.
  2. Navigate to Settings > API Tokens in your account dashboard.
  3. Click Generate new token, provide a name and select the appropriate permissions.
  4. Copy the generated API token.

After obtaining your API token, set the following connection properties:

  • AuthScheme: Set this to APIKey.
  • APIKey: Set this to your MailerSend API token.

Example connection string:

Profile=C:\profiles\Mailersend.apip;AuthScheme=APIKey;ProfileSettings='APIKey=your_api_token';

Connecting to MailerSend Data Using Data Explorer

You can create a simple application for displaying MailerSend data by utilizing the CData FireDAC Components for MailerSend and a new VCL Forms Application:

  1. Open the Data Explorer in RAD Studio and expand FireDAC.
  2. Right-click the ODBC Data Source node in the Data Explorer.
  3. Click Add New Connection. ๐Ÿ‘ Adding a New Connection. (Salesforce is shown.)
  4. Enter a name for the connection.
  5. In the FireDAC Connection Editor that appears, set the DataSource property to the name of the ODBC DSN for MailerSend. ๐Ÿ‘ Setting the Connection Parameters. (Salesforce is shown.)
  6. Back in the Data Explorer, expand the views for the connection.
  7. Create a new VCL Forms application and drag a view (for example: Activity) onto the form.

    ๐Ÿ‘ Placing the View on the Form. (Salesforce is shown.)
  8. Select the ActivityView object on the form and set the Active property to true.
  9. Right-click on the object, bind visually, and link everything (*) to a new control (TStringGrid).

    ๐Ÿ‘ Visually Binding the View. (Salesforce is shown.)
  10. Arrange the TStringGrid on the form and run the application to see the Activity data.
